The reviewer gave this recipe 5 stars. This recipe averages a 4.77 star rating.

Apple Pie by Grandma Ople

Reviewed: Sep. 10, 2008
I followed the recipe to the letter. IT WAS PERFECT!!! It's no lie - this is the best apple pie I have ever tasted! Thank you Grandma Ople! I wish I could give it 10 stars! A couple of hints: make sure there is plenty of space between your lattices (I used 3/4 inch strips, 4 horizontal and 4 vertical) for the filling to run down into the apples; pour the filling over the lattice while it is HOT and use a pastry brush to spread it out before it cools.
